Can't open IE

Hello, I was wondering if anybody can help me out.

I am working on a Windows 98 SE OS 224 MB RAM, Intel Pent Processor with IE 6 installed.

When I try to open IE, it gives me an error stating that MIE has encountered a problem and needs to close.

I have tried to re-insall the program from the micorsoft site with no luck. I have also tried to run the "repair IE" program with no luck at all. Right now I have to use Netscape in which Im not too happy about.

Any help would be great! Thanks.

I think I'd start by running Ad-aware and Spybot. Then follow up with a virus scan. All with up todate definitions of course. Some of the stuff floating around can easily corrupt files, and IE is a favorite target.

Thanks for the reply. I ran both problems and it cleaned up some cookies in the registry files. I also updated my version of McAffe and it found several viruses in Java script files. I clean those up, re-installed IE and I am still getting the same message. Any other ideas? Thanks.

Hey Mike and thanks. Actually, I just re-installed the same iesetup.exe file to overwrite ie I already had installed.

I was just playing around my my internet settings, and reset all to the default settings. After I did that, I was able to bring up IE!!!! I guess after the clean-up of the registry files and viruses I had, all I needed to do was to reset the settings.
